Searched refs:smode (Results 1 – 3 of 3) sorted by relevance
| /petsc/src/ksp/pc/impls/is/ |
| H A D | pcis.c | 547 … PCISScatterArrayNToVecB(PC pc, PetscScalar *array_N, Vec v_B, InsertMode imode, ScatterMode smode) in PCISScatterArrayNToVecB() argument 558 if (smode == SCATTER_FORWARD) { in PCISScatterArrayNToVecB()
|
| /petsc/src/mat/impls/dense/mpi/ |
| H A D | mpidense.c | 2669 PetscErrorCode MatDenseScatter_Private(PetscSF sf, Mat X, Mat Y, InsertMode mode, ScatterMode smode) in MatDenseScatter_Private() argument 2687 …smode == SCATTER_FORWARD || smode == SCATTER_REVERSE, PetscObjectComm((PetscObject)sf), PETSC_ERR_… in MatDenseScatter_Private() 2713 if (smode == SCATTER_FORWARD) { in MatDenseScatter_Private()
|
| /petsc/src/ksp/pc/impls/bddc/ |
| H A D | bddcprivate.c | 6464 PetscErrorCode PCBDDCScatterCoarseDataBegin(PC pc, InsertMode imode, ScatterMode smode) in PCBDDCScatterCoarseDataBegin() argument 6471 if (smode == SCATTER_REVERSE) { /* from global to local -> get data from coarse solution */ in PCBDDCScatterCoarseDataBegin() 6488 PetscCall(VecScatterBegin(pcbddc->coarse_loc_to_glob, from, to, imode, smode)); in PCBDDCScatterCoarseDataBegin() 6492 PetscErrorCode PCBDDCScatterCoarseDataEnd(PC pc, InsertMode imode, ScatterMode smode) in PCBDDCScatterCoarseDataEnd() argument 6499 if (smode == SCATTER_REVERSE) { /* from global to local -> get data from coarse solution */ in PCBDDCScatterCoarseDataEnd() 6506 PetscCall(VecScatterEnd(pcbddc->coarse_loc_to_glob, from, to, imode, smode)); in PCBDDCScatterCoarseDataEnd() 6507 if (smode == SCATTER_FORWARD) { in PCBDDCScatterCoarseDataEnd()
|